Software-Defined Plants Need Software-Era Compliance
A firmware update can fundamentally alter a battery's frequency response or a wind farm's voltage control - without any physical changes. Yet many Generator Compliance Plans (GCP) barely address software change management. Modern IBR plant is increasingly software-defined. What's impossible for synchronous plant - changing performance characteristics without hardware modifications - is routine for inverters. How often are you revisiting your harmonic assessments?
Received a NSP compliance notice for exceeding harmonic emissions? This is becoming more common as NSPs refocus on ensuring planning limits are maintained. The issue: measurements include background emissions from the grid itself—not just your plant. Standard practice excludes background emissions measured prior to commissioning (HP0). What real grid events reveal about modern power system vulnerabilities
The Iberian grid took 27 seconds to collapse last April. Some generators disconnected before voltage thresholds were even breached. We're deploying technology faster than we can learn from it. Generator behaviour is now software-defined—changeable via a firmware update—yet verification of actual performance during real grid stress remains limited.
